A distribution company is implementing Dynamics 365 Supply Chain Management and wants to optimize transportation costs. They have contracts with multiple carriers offering different rates based on weight, distance, and delivery speed. Which module should they use to automatically select the most cost-effective carrier for each shipment?

Correct answer & explanation

Transportation management

Transportation management (TMS) includes rate engines and routing guides to select carriers based on defined criteria such as weight, distance, and delivery speed, thereby optimizing transportation costs. Option A (Inventory management) is wrong because it focuses on stock levels and inventory control, not carrier selection. Option B (Warehouse management) is wrong because it handles inbound and outbound warehouse operations, not transportation planning. Option D (Procurement and sourcing) is wrong because it deals with purchasing and vendor selection, not shipping logistics.
